Website code can seem like a daunting realm best left to specialists who know what they are doing to avoid ruining your website and having to have someone fix your mistakes. On top of that where do you even begin? What coding language is your website even run on? What Language should you know to even begin to mess with the code?Luckily, finding out what language your website runs on will make tampering with the code much easier and much less scary.
HTML, for example, is simple and easy to figure out if your objective is something like “make this text red, make this margin bigger.” A little research into that language and you should be able to make a few light cosmetic changes.
Don’t be afraid to get your hands dirty and get into the coding of a website. Learning a little bit of code will save you time and effort for simple changes in stead of needing someone else to tune your website every time you want to tweak something.
